Career

College and amateur

Ruud attended Glenbard High School, and played college soccer at the Loyola University Chicago, the College of DuPage[1] and the University of North Carolina at Charlotte. He was named to the first-team NSCAA, and was a NJCAA All-American at DuPage, and was named to the All-Conference USA first-team, the All-South Region third-team and the NCCSIA All-State team at Charlotte.

Professional

Ruud played with Chicago Fire's reserve team in the MLS Reserve Division in 2006[2] before beginning his professional career in 0001, playing with the Charlotte Eagles in the USL Second Division.

He joined the Cleveland City Stars of the USL First Division in 2008,[3] them win the USL Second Division title, before being released at the end of the season.
